2006-2008: Consultations with stakeholdersMarch 2009: Coalition established by 5 founding members
British Library, CILIP, JISC, MLA, RINAugust 2009: Hazel Hall appointed to lead implementationMarch 2010: SHALL - associate memberJuly 2010: COLICO - associate member
Timeline and membership
Formal structure
To improve access to LIS research To maximise relevance and impact of LIS research
Acting as the focus for external support of LIS research in the UK
Facilitating a co-ordinated and strategic to LIS research across the UK
Our goals are to
bring together information about LIS research opportunities and results
encourage dialogue between research funderspromote LIS practitioner research and the translation of
research outcomes into practice articulate a strategic approach to LIS researchpromote the development of research capacity in LIS

New in 2011: DREaM project
Developing Research Excellence and MethodsFunded by the AHRCRuns January 2011 to August 2012Development of UK-wide network for LIS researchersTraining events and opportunities for knowledge
exchangeFirst event – conference, Tuesday 19th July 2011, London
